Default How do you manage to complete patrol in one gaming session?

Given that SH2 has save/reload bugs I was wondering how do people playing PA manage to complete patrols?

I have already written a post-processor for PACG which greatly speeds up the game by:

(1) Eliminating the frequency of the many base generated activities.

(2) Removing the primary requirements to reach the patrol marker or return to base.

(3) Eliminating contact reports and just use the the Koralle Editor to display potential shipping lanes.

Even with this, I see that a single patrol can run many hours. I just cannot muster the patience to only play PA until I get through an entire patrol.

If allow the game to save my patrol and reload it, then enemy escorts will cease engaging me and my patrol will be come a turkey shoot, correct?

So, is everyone playing their patrols through to the end?
